The company received an approval from the Indian Ministry of Environment and Forests (MOEF) to increase the project capacity from 690MW to 850MW.

The project located on Chenab River is expected to commence operations in the year 2017.

Furthermore, it will provide 16% of its output to the state of Jammu and Kashmir free of any charge, reports economictimes.com.

The MOEF was earlier informed by GVK that the necessity of revision of installed capacity was mainly due to the revised water flow series approved by Central Water Commission.
